    After undergoing PicoSure treatment in Adelaide, patients can anticipate a range of outcomes depending on the specific condition being addressed, such as tattoo removal, pigmented lesions, or skin rejuvenation. Immediately following the procedure, the treated area may experience mild redness, swelling, or tenderness, which are typically temporary and subside within a few hours to a couple of days. It is essential to follow the post-treatment care instructions provided by your practitioner to ensure optimal healing and results.

    For tattoo removal, patients may notice the treated ink appearing darker or more pronounced initially, which is a normal part of the process. Over the next few weeks, the ink will gradually break down and fade, with multiple sessions often required for complete removal. Pigmented lesion treatment may result in the targeted area becoming darker before it naturally exfoliates and fades away.

    Skin rejuvenation patients can expect an improvement in skin texture and tone, with a reduction in fine lines, wrinkles, and acne scars. The skin may feel tighter and smoother, providing a more youthful appearance. It is common for patients to see noticeable improvements after just one session, though a series of treatments may be recommended for the best results.

    Overall, PicoSure in Adelaide offers a safe and effective solution for various skin concerns, with minimal downtime and long-lasting results. Patients are encouraged to maintain realistic expectations and follow up with their practitioner for any necessary touch-ups or additional treatments.

    Understanding the Healing Process After PicoSure Treatment in Adelaide

    After undergoing PicoSure treatment for tattoo removal in Adelaide, it's natural to have questions about what to expect during the healing process. As a medical professional, I aim to provide you with a comprehensive understanding of the typical post-treatment experience to ensure you are well-prepared and informed.

    Initial Reactions and Symptom Management

    Immediately following your PicoSure session, you may notice some redness and swelling at the treatment site. This is a normal reaction to the laser energy and typically subsides within a few hours to a couple of days. Applying a cold compress can help alleviate these symptoms. It's also common for the tattoo to appear darker initially; this is due to the laser breaking down the ink particles, which will gradually fade as your body processes them.

    Post-Treatment Care and Recovery

    Proper aftercare is crucial to ensure optimal results and minimize the risk of complications. Here are some key steps to follow:

    1. Keep the Area Clean: Gently wash the treated area with mild soap and water. Avoid scrubbing or using harsh chemicals.
    2. Moisturize: Apply a fragrance-free moisturizer to keep the skin hydrated. This helps in the healing process and reduces the likelihood of dryness and flakiness.
    3. Avoid Sun Exposure: Protect the treated area from direct sunlight. Use a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30 if you need to be outdoors.
    4. Monitor for Infection: Keep an eye out for signs of infection such as increased redness, swelling, or pus. If you notice any of these symptoms, contact your healthcare provider immediately.

    Expected Timeline for Tattoo Fading

    The fading of the tattoo after PicoSure treatment is a gradual process. Most patients notice significant lightening within 4-6 weeks, but complete removal can take several sessions spaced 6-8 weeks apart. The number of sessions required varies depending on the size, color, and age of the tattoo.

    Potential Side Effects and How to Handle Them

    While PicoSure is generally safe, some patients may experience mild side effects such as blistering, scabbing, or hyperpigmentation. These are usually temporary and can be managed with proper aftercare. If you have concerns about these side effects, consult your healthcare provider for personalized advice.

    In conclusion, understanding what to expect after PicoSure treatment in Adelaide can help you manage your expectations and ensure a smooth recovery process. By following the recommended aftercare guidelines and attending all scheduled follow-up sessions, you can achieve the best possible outcome for your tattoo removal journey.

    Recovery and Results

    After undergoing PicoSure treatment in Adelaide, it's natural to have questions about what to expect during the recovery period and what results you can anticipate. As a medical professional, I want to provide you with a comprehensive guide to help you understand the process and set realistic expectations.

    Immediate Post-Treatment Care

    Immediately following your PicoSure session, you may notice some redness and swelling, which are common and temporary reactions. Applying a cold compress can help alleviate these symptoms. It's crucial to avoid direct sunlight and use a broad-spectrum sunscreen to protect the treated area.

    Healing Timeline

    The healing process varies from person to person, but generally, the redness and swelling should subside within a few hours to a couple of days. Some patients may experience mild peeling or flaking, which is a sign that the skin is renewing itself. It's important to keep the area clean and moisturized to support this natural healing process.

    Expected Results

    PicoSure is renowned for its ability to target pigmented lesions, tattoos, and signs of aging with precision. Most patients begin to see initial results within a few days to a couple of weeks. However, optimal results are typically visible after a series of treatments, spaced several weeks apart. The number of sessions required depends on the condition being treated and individual skin response.

    Long-Term Benefits

    One of the significant advantages of PicoSure is its long-lasting results. By stimulating collagen production and breaking down pigmented cells, PicoSure helps to achieve a more even skin tone and texture. Regular maintenance treatments can help sustain these benefits, ensuring your skin remains vibrant and youthful.

    Patient Follow-Up

    Regular follow-up appointments are essential to monitor your progress and make any necessary adjustments to your treatment plan. Your healthcare provider will guide you on how to care for your skin post-treatment and advise you on any additional treatments that may enhance your results.

    In summary, PicoSure in Adelaide offers a safe and effective solution for various skin concerns. By understanding what to expect during recovery and the potential outcomes, you can approach your treatment with confidence and realistic expectations. Always consult with a qualified healthcare provider to tailor the treatment to your specific needs.

    Understanding the Recovery Process After PicoSure in Adelaide

    PicoSure is a revolutionary laser treatment that has gained significant popularity in Adelaide for its effectiveness in addressing various skin concerns, including tattoo removal, pigmentation, and acne scars. Understanding what to expect after the procedure is crucial for ensuring a smooth recovery and optimal results. Here’s a detailed guide on the recovery process post-PicoSure treatment.

    Immediate Aftercare

    Immediately following the PicoSure treatment, you may experience some redness, swelling, or mild discomfort, which are all normal reactions to the procedure. Applying a cold compress can help alleviate these symptoms. It’s essential to keep the treated area clean and avoid any harsh chemicals or products that could irritate the skin.

    Skin Sensitivity

    For the first few days after the treatment, your skin may feel sensitive and appear slightly pink or red. This is a natural part of the healing process and should subside within a week. During this period, it’s advisable to use gentle, non-comedogenic skincare products to prevent any potential irritation.

    Sun Protection

    One of the most critical aspects of post-treatment care is sun protection. The treated skin will be more susceptible to UV damage, so it’s imperative to use a broad-spectrum sunscreen with at least SPF 30. Avoid direct sunlight as much as possible and wear protective clothing if you need to be outdoors.

    Follow-Up Appointments

    Depending on the extent of your treatment, your dermatologist may schedule follow-up appointments to monitor your progress and determine if additional sessions are necessary. These follow-ups are essential for ensuring that your skin is healing correctly and achieving the desired results.

    Expected Results

    While some individuals may notice immediate improvements, it typically takes a few weeks to see the full effects of the PicoSure treatment. Pigmentation and tattoo ink will gradually fade, and the texture of the skin will improve. Patience is key, as the healing process can vary from person to person.

    Lifestyle Adjustments

    To support the healing process, it’s beneficial to maintain a healthy lifestyle. This includes staying hydrated, eating a balanced diet rich in antioxidants, and avoiding smoking and excessive alcohol consumption. These habits can help promote skin health and enhance the overall outcome of your PicoSure treatment.

    In conclusion, the recovery process after PicoSure in Adelaide involves careful aftercare, sun protection, and regular follow-ups. By adhering to these guidelines, you can ensure a smooth recovery and achieve the best possible results from your treatment. Always consult with your dermatologist for personalized advice and care.
